Syntax — basic VLOOKUP — see more about the VLOOKUP function = VLOOKUP ( ValueToLookup, TableRange of where to look, ColumnNumber of the table range to find the return value, True/False (1,0) — whether to take the closest match or to match the … Web16 okt. 2016 · The function says =INDIRECT (C5&D5) C5 has the letter B in it and D5 the number 2. If you combine them with the & sign, it’s B2. So if we step into this formula, it says =INDIRECT (B2). It refers to cell B2.
